Foscari Palace - Grand Canal, Venice, Italy
Ca Foscari, the palace of the Foscari family, situated on the waterfront of the Grand Canal in the Dorsoduro sestieri of Venice, Italy. Built for the doge Francesco Foscari in 1453, and designed by Bartolomeo Bon. Today, the building is the main seat of Ca Foscari University of Venice. Date: 1829

EDITORS COMMENTS
This image, captured in 1829, showcases the grandeur of Ca Foscari Palace on the iconic Grand Canal in Venice, Italy. Built in the 15th century for Doge Francesco Foscari and designed by renowned Venetian architect Bartolomeo Bon, this Gothic masterpiece stands as a testament to the opulence and power of the Foscari family. Located in the Dorsoduro sestieri, or district, of Venice, the palace sits majestically on the waterfront, its imposing facade reflecting in the shimmering canal. The intricate details of the building's exterior, with its ornate arches, intricate carvings, and elaborate balconies, are a feast for the eyes. The palace was constructed during a time of great prosperity for Venice, and its grandeur reflects the city's position as a major European power. Today, Ca Foscari Palace serves a new purpose, as the main seat of Ca Foscari University of Venice. The university, which was established in 1868, continues to uphold the rich history of Venice and its architectural heritage. This stunning engraving by Samuel Prout offers a glimpse into the past, allowing us to appreciate the beauty and significance of this remarkable building.
